What Causes A Painless White Patch On The Penis Head And Foreskin Discoloration?

default
Posted on Tue, 24 May 2016
Question: Hi, i have recently notice painless white patch on my pennis head & discoloration on my foreskin. Is it alarming ?. i also have painless mole on my pennis from last 3-4 years. Please suggest.

I am waiting for a answer . although i have consulted online with Dr.S XXXXXXX on 23rd january. still want to take 2nd opinion.
doctor
Answered by Dr. Ilyas Patel (1 hour later)
Brief Answer:
Vitiligo

Detailed Answer:
Hi,

Welcome to HCM..

I can understand your anxiety related with depigmented patch on glans penis and prepuce. I have seen photo you posted. But, believe me it is a totally benign condition called vitiligo. Kindly avoid stress and anxiety related with your problem.
I assure you that the vitiligo on your genital will not harm in any ways. It is not infectious.

The vitiligo on glans and prepuce is resistant to treatment. So, I would advise you to avoid the treatment. Keep it untreated.

And the mole you have may be melanocytic nevus. It is also a benign condition. But, it may be removed by electrocautery under local anaesthesia. For that, you consult the local dermatologist.

Thanks a lot doctor. what if i don't want to remove my mole can it be harmful in near future although no pain or no bleeding seems to be there. pls suggest.


Kindly suggest if any precaution can treat my patch or will not grow further.
doctor
Answered by Dr. Ilyas Patel (9 hours later)
Brief Answer:
Vitiligo

Detailed Answer:
Hi,

Welcome back...

Vitiligo is a benign condition and does not harm. In your case, as it is on genital, it does not require any treatment.

If you feel that it spreads to other parts, kindly consult the dermatologist for the proper treatment. Avoid the use of condom,which might be responsible to exacerbate the condition.

At present your mole is benign. But, regular check up is needed to rule out malignant changes... Malignant melanoma. If it is so, the lesion should be excised immediately. So, please be careful.

The new photos you posted shows two skin colored verrucous papular lesions. These are warts also called verruca. The cause is virus..human papilloma virus.

I do electrocautery under local anaesthesia in such case.

So, you have three skin diseases.. Vitiligo,mole and wart. All are unrelated with each other.

As I suggested milia is a benign condition. If it is not embarrassing,it may be kept untreated. Kindly follow your dermatologist's advice. Milia will not grow. On the contrary, sometime it may vanish by itself.So, do not worry.

Actually there is no particular reason for multiple diseases on the genital. Wart is is viral disease. Vitiligo is autoimmune disease. Milia is just a small cyst of unknown etiology. Take all easy. Nothing to worry...ok
